• Home
  • Line#
  • Scopes#
  • Navigate#
  • Raw
  • Download
1# IActivityChangedCallback
2
3
4## 概述
5
6定义上报行为事件的回调函数。
7
8用户在获得订阅的行为事件或获取设备缓存的行为事件前,需要先注册该回调函数。只有当订阅的行为发生时,行为数据才会通过回调函数进行上报。 详情可参考[IActivityInterface](interface_i_activity_interface.md)。
9
10**Since:**
11
123.2
13
14**相关模块:**
15
16[HdiActivityRecognition](_hdi_activity_recognition.md)
17
18
19## 汇总
20
21
22### Public 成员函数
23
24  | 名称 | 描述 |
25| -------- | -------- |
26| [OnActivityChanged](#onactivitychanged) ([in] struct [ActRecognitionEvent](_act_recognition_event.md)[] event) | 定义上报行为事件的回调函数。 |
27
28
29## 成员函数说明
30
31
32### OnActivityChanged()
33
34
35```
36IActivityChangedCallback::OnActivityChanged ([in] struct ActRecognitionEvent[] event)
37```
38
39**描述:**
40
41定义上报行为事件的回调函数。
42
43数据会通过该回调函数进行上报。
44
45**参数:**
46
47  | 名称 | 描述 |
48| -------- | -------- |
49| event | 上报的数据。详见[ActRecognitionEvent](_act_recognition_event.md)定义。 |
50
51**返回:**
52
53如果回调函数上报数据成功,则返回0。
54
55如果回调函数上报数据成功,则返回负值。
56